--- Comment #1 from Rainer Orth <ro at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
The test also FAILs on Solaris 11.4, both sparc and x86, 32 and 64-bit.
However,
the failure mode is different:
/vol/gcc/src/hg/master/local/libstdc++-v3/testsuite/26_numerics/headers/cmath/equivalent_functions.cc:120:
void test_float_overload(): Assertion 'std::asin(x) == std::asinf(x)' failed.
I wouldn't worry too much about the 11.3 failure (if it's 11.3-only): 11.3
support is deprecated and was supported to be removed from trunk before the
GCC 14 release. However, I've held off from the actual removal until new
sparc and x86 Solaris 11.4 cfarm systems are in place.
